  • Day 1 - Nairobi-Masai Mara National Reserve
    At 07:30am, you will be picked up from your Nairobi hotel or airport, and following a briefing and other procedures, you will proceed (260km) to Masai Mara through the view-point of the western Great Rift Valley. Your ride continues into the Masai grasslands, arriving at the camp / lodge for check-in and lunch at 2:00pm. At 4 p.m., you will begin your first introductory game drive, tracking various animal and bird species that live here. Your guide will point out wildlife and explain their behavior and manner of life. At 06:30 p.m., return to the camp / lodge. Dinner and an overnight stay at the camp/lodge.

  • Day 2 - Full Day Masai Mara National Reserve
    This day, you have the choice of beginning with a hot air balloon journey. A fantastic opportunity to see Masai Mara from above. This activity begins at 5:30 a.m. from your Masai Mara camp or lodge. The cost is $425 USD per person. After the one-hour journey, your guide will meet you and you will continue with your game drive in the park. If you are not going on a balloon flight, your day will begin with breakfast at the camp/lodge, followed by a lengthy game drive at 7:00 a.m. Today we will attempt to view all five of the Big Five (lion, leopard, buffalo, rhino, and elephant). The scenery is picturesque Savannah grassland amid undulating hills. The reserve is Kenya's best wildlife park due to its vast road and track network, which enables for observation and photography. Dinner and an overnight stay at the camp/lodge.

  • Day 3 - Naivasha Hell's Gate National Park - Nairobi
    Early breakfast and check out from the camp / lodge at 7:00 a.m., followed by a game drive as we exit the park (if you stayed in the park). At 12 p.m., your lunch will be served in Narok town. There will be a store where you may buy mementos to remember your wonderful vacation in Mara. On our trip back to Nairobi, you have the option of visiting Lake Naivasha around 3:30pm. The boat voyage is normally one hour long, although it may be extended if you wish to walk on Crescent Island. When visiting the lake, remember to tip the boat drivers (25 USD per person). Return to Nairobi in the late afternoon. Drop off at the airport or your Nairobi hotel/accommodation.

Getting There

Tourists can visit these safari locations once in Kenya and can show up via air, land or ocean, however, flights are the most favoured mode of transport. Kenya is a huge nation and while you can go via vehicle on a safari circuit, getting between the various regions is better on a booked flight.
Kenya's main airport is Jomo Kenyatta International Airport (NBO), located 15km/9mi southeast of Nairobi. Kenya's second international Airport is Moi International Airport (MBA), located 9km/6mi west of Mombasa, but aside from flights to Zanzibar, this is primarily used for domestic and charter flights.
From Nairobi or Mombasa, one can fly or drive between reserves, or opt to do a bit of both. Most domestic flights out of Nairobi depart from Wilson Airport (WIL), 6km/4mi south of Nairobi.

Travel Requirements

  • All foreign visitors need a passport that is valid for at least six months
  • Passports must have a clean and a full visa page for endorsement.
  • When arriving from a yellow-fever-infected country in Africa or the Americas a yellow fever vaccination certificate is required.
  • Citizens of most countries require a visa. A list of countries that don't need a visa is available.
  • Visas are best obtained in advance through an official online visa-application portal (Link), but they can also be obtained through your local Kenyan Embassy or High Commission.
  • Visas can also be obtained on arrival but this is a lengthy process that can take one to two hours.
